BEIJING (AP) - A blast ripped through a karaoke parlor and bath house in northeast China, killing 25 people and injuring 33 others, state media reported Thursday.
Xinhua News Agency said the cause of the Wednesday night blast in Tianshifu township in Liaoning province was being investigated. Several employees and the wife of the parlor owner, who was killed, were being questioned, it said, without saying if they were suspects.
Xinhua initially put the death toll at five, but said 25 bodies were found when rescuers had finished clearing away debris from the blast.
